So the SNAKEBITE .. UpDate.
It ran about 2 weeks maybe But didn't seem correct. SO I kept scratching, my head then I FOUND IT would not run over about 1400 RPMS. hum.
SO 2 WEEKENDS AGO I REMOVED THE FUEL FILTER It was so nasty... HOW. It only had maybe 100 miles on it. the old flue was so black. SO I ASSUME MY FLUE TANK is bad. Maybe a hole on it's top.. But I unhooked the tank. & hooked up a 18 gallon barrel & ran lines back to motor & a new filter full of 2CUL OIL FOR LUBERACATION.
It did run better than it has in a while. I still haven't got it out on the County Road But I've had it in the pasture..
SO DOES ANYONE HAVE A GOOD FUEL Tank they need to get rid of. I'm in the market. Not sure I need the 23 gallon. 11 to 15 should be fine. Due to the Bronco gets about 15 mpg So I still only need to fill up about every 2 months. 23 gallons might just let the fUEL get to old.

No on the fuel cell but Aero tanks will make a reduced capacity version of it's 23 gallon unit. I have one on my EB. I didn't like how low the 23's hang and wanted the ground clearance. They claim it's about 18 gallons but I have put 19+ into mine several times.
